#181FD6 Hex color

#181FD6

The hexadecimal color code #181FD6 corresponds to the code RGB( 24, 31, 214 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,09 level), green (at 0,12 level) and blue (at 0,84 level). Its brightness is 46% and its saturation is 79%. It is composed of red at 8%, green at 11% and blue at 79%. The dominant component is blue.
